Dental implants have turn out to be a preferred resolution for these looking for to replace missing teeth, providing durability and a extra natural appearance in comparison with dentures or bridges. Patients typically find themselves asking, "What is the average cost of dental implants per tooth?" The reply can range look what i found extensively primarily based on numerous components, together with geographic location, the dentist's expertise, and the specific materials used anonymous for the implant.

In the United States, the average cost of dental implants can vary anyplace from $3,000 to $4,500 per tooth. This estimate usually contains the surgical placement of the implant, the abutment, and the crown that will sit above the gum line. Each of these elements contributes to the general expense, and understanding what is included in each estimate is crucial for sufferers.

Various components significantly impression the pricing. Location plays a substantial function, as urban areas usually have greater prices because of overhead bills. Similarly, the surgeon's or dentist's experience and status can drive up the price. High-quality materials, similar to titanium implants, can even affect the overall cost, and patients should think about their choices carefully.


The cost can also enhance if preliminary work is required earlier than implant placement. Some patients may require bone grafts or sinus lifts if there is inadequate bone structure to help the implant. These extra procedures can add wherever from a few hundred to a quantity of thousand dollars to the general cost, complicating budgeting for dental implants.


Insurance coverage for dental implants is one other variable that can influence the ultimate price ticket. Some dental insurance coverage provide partial coverage, while others may not cover implants in any respect - Implants Dental Near Me Wyoming MI. It's important for patients to seek the advice of with their insurance suppliers to grasp their policies, as this may help better manage the monetary features of the procedure

Financing choices are also out there for people who might find the fee prohibitive. Many dental practices offer installment plans or work with third-party financing companies to assist sufferers afford treatment. By breaking down the payments into manageable quantities, sufferers can ensure they obtain the care they need with out putting undue monetary strain on themselves.


Besides the upfront costs, potential patients must also consider long-term costs associated with implants. While dental implants could appear expensive initially, they are designed to last for a lifetime with proper care. In distinction, different tooth replacement options like dentures or bridges typically require replacements each decade or so, leading to higher cumulative prices over time. Evaluating the long-term financial features of these dental options might help patients make informed selections.

The procedure for acquiring dental implants consists of several levels, sometimes starting with an intensive examination and X-rays. Once everything has been assessed, the surgery itself entails inserting the implant into the jawbone.


Healing after the preliminary surgery is an integral part of the process. Osseointegration, where the jawbone fuses with the implant, usually takes a number of months. Following this therapeutic period, the affected person will return for the placement of the crown. This multi-step course of, while lengthy, helps ensure a strong and useful end result that mimics a natural tooth.
